如何解决 ShakesPeer 在使用过程中遇到的连接问题?
在使用 ShakesPeer 遇到连接问题时,可以尝试以下几种解决方案:
检查网络设置:
- 确保您的互联网连接正常,尝试通过浏览器访问其他网站以确认网络状态。
- 确保 ShakesPeer 被防火墙允许访问互联网。检查防火墙或安全软件设置,以确保 ShakesPeer 没有被阻止。
端口配置:
- 检查并确保 ShakesPeer 使用的端口号没有被其他应用程序占用。
- 如果路由器使用了端口转发(Port Forwarding),请确认您在路由器中正确设置了 ShakesPeer 使用的端口。
更新软件:
- 检查是否有 ShakesPeer 的更新版本。新的版本可能修复了影响连接的问题。
- 有时与操作系统的更新不兼容也会导致问题,确保操作系统和 ShakesPeer 都是最新版本。
重新启动设备:
- 有时简单的重新启动计算机或路由器可以解决很多连接问题。
服务器地址:
- 确保您连接的服务器或节点地址是正确的,有时可能由于服务器关闭或迁移而无法连接。
检查用户设置:
- 浏览 ShakesPeer 的用户设置,确保没有不小心更改了关键的网络配置。
参考日志文件:
- ShakesPeer 可能生成日志文件以记录运行时的信息和错误,查看日志文件可能会提供更多关于连接问题的细节。
如果这些步骤都不能解决问题,建议访问 ShakesPeer 的用户论坛或帮助文档以寻求进一步的支持。
非常实用的连接问题解决方案,检查网络和防火墙设置是常见的第一步,值得参考。
想象力: @韦欣融
在处理 ShakesPeer 的连接问题时,除了检查网络和防火墙设置,查看应用程序的配置文件也很重要。确保配置文件中的服务器地址和端口设置正确。例如,如果你使用的是 Java,通常在配置文件中可以看到类似以下的设置:
如果这些设置不正确,会导致连接失败。
另外,有时候 DNS 解析问题也会影响连接。可以尝试使用 ping 或 nslookup 命令来验证:
若 DNS 解析不正确,可以暂时通过修改
hosts
文件来绕过问题:最后,建议定期检查 ShakesPeer 的文档,了解是否有已知的连接问题和解决方案。可以访问 ShakesPeer 官方文档 了解更多信息。希望在使用过程中能够顺利解决连接问题!
建议在端口配置时,可以使用下面的命令检查端口是否被占用:
ヽ|夏雨惊荷: @自命不凡
评论很有帮助,要检查端口占用确实是排查连接问题的一个重要步骤。除了使用
netstat
命令,还可以借助其他工具来更直观地查看端口情况。例如,可以使用TCPView
这种 GUI 工具来显示系统中所有的网络连接和端口使用情况,便于快速识别问题。以下是一个简单的使用
netstat
的例子,如果你想查看 8000 端口的占用情况,可以使用命令:如果发现某个 PID 占用了该端口,可以通过任务管理器来找到对应的进程,或者在命令行中使用:
这样,除了了解到哪个端口被占用之外,还能追踪到具体的进程,方便你做出相应的处理。
也许可以考虑查阅更多关于
netstat
的使用技巧,这里有个不错的链接供参考,希望能帮助到你。定期更新软件非常重要,保持最新版本可以避免许多故障,尤其是在共享文件时。
残痕末泪: @杳无音信
保持软件更新的确是确保平稳使用的关键之一。除了定期更新外,某些配置设置也可能会影响连接性能。例如,对于ShakesPeer,可以考虑调整网络配置以优化文件共享体验。
以下是几个基本的建议:
调整端口设置:在防火墙上确保必要的端口开放,可以提高连接成功率。ShakesPeer 在默认情况下使用的端口是 UDP 6881 和 TCP 6881,确保它们在路由器和防火墙中没有被阻塞。
定期检查网络带宽:使用工具如 Speedtest 可以帮助确认网络连接的稳定性和速度,特别是在高峰时段。
配置加密连接:如果可能,启用加密连接以避免流量嗅探和其他安全问题,进一步提升连接稳定性。
参与社区讨论:很多时候,用户社区会分享一些针对具体问题的解决方案,定期参与这些讨论可以帮助获得实用的技巧和建议。可以参考网站如 Stack Overflow 或相关的ShakesPeer论坛。
保持关注这些方面,可能会在使用过程中减少遇到的连接问题,提高使用体验。
检查服务器地址是否正确确实是个好方法。有时我们可能连接到了错误的节点,导致无法访问。
石刻: @啊六
检查服务器地址的确是排查连接问题的第一步。除了确认地址的正确性,有时网络配置也可能影响到连接。可以尝试使用以下方法进行进一步排查:
Ping 命令:可以使用
ping
命令测试网络连通性。例如:这会显示数据包的传输是否正常。
Traceroute 命令:用
traceroute
追踪数据传递的路径,帮助识别网络中可能的障碍:这样可以查看数据包在传输过程中的各个节点及其延时。
检查端口:确保相关端口是开放的,通常使用
telnet
或nc
命令检查:或者:
查看日志:如果有权限,检查ShakesPeer的日志文件,可能会提供更多的错误信息和上下文,帮助定位问题。
此外,参考 ShakesPeer官方文档 可能会获得一些特定于该应用的解决方案。
重启设备虽然简单,但是常常能解决很多看似复杂的问题,值得一试。
红头鸟: @无门有缘
重启设备的确是个常见而又有效的解决方法,尤其是在网络连接不稳定的情况下。有时候,设备长时间运行可能导致缓存问题或进程未能正确关闭,这时简单的重启能让一切恢复正常。
除了重启设备,也可以尝试重置网络设置。有些时候,这能够帮助清除潜在的配置冲突。以下是一些基本步骤:
如果问题仍然存在,还可以考虑更新网络驱动程序或固件。使用以下命令在Windows系统中更新网络适配器驱动程序:
然后查找网络适配器并右键单击,选择“更新驱动程序”。
此外,有时服务器问题也可能导致 ShakesPeer 的连接问题,保持软件和相关库的更新也是必要的。
可以参考ShakesPeer 官方文档获取更多的故障排除建议,希望这能帮助到你!
日志文件帮助定位问题非常有效,可以使用以下代码读取日志文件:
韦开心: @分界线
对于读取日志文件帮助定位 ShakesPeer 的连接问题确实是一个不错的方法。结合日志文件的内容,可以更系统地分析问题的根源。除了使用
cat
命令外,可以考虑使用tail
命令来实时查看日志的更新情况,这样在遇到问题时即时反馈会更加高效。示例如下:此外,解析日志时也可以使用
grep
命令来筛选出特定的错误信息,例如:此外,建议查阅 ShakesPeer 社区论坛或 GitHub 上的相关问题讨论(如:https://github.com/ShakesPeer/issues),可以获取用户遇到的类似问题和相应的解决方案。通过集成社区的智慧,往往能够更快地解决问题。
有兴趣了解更复杂网络配置的问题,建议查看 Network Configuration 101。
韦信成: @人走茶凉
在处理 ShakesPeer 连接问题时,网络配置的复杂性确实是一个值得关注的方面。可以尝试使用一些网络调试工具,比如
ping
和traceroute
,来检查连接中的潜在问题。例如,执行以下命令可以帮助你确定连接延迟或丢包情况:如果发现有中途的跳数存在问题,可能需要对路由器或防火墙进行调整,确保 ShakesPeer 的特定端口(如 UDP 端口)是开放的。
此外,可以参考 Networking Guide 了解更多关于网络设置和优化的细节。这可以帮助更深入地理解不同网络配置对 ShakesPeer 连接的影响,从而更有效地解决问题。
学习了很多特别是端口转发的部分。为了避免连接问题,可以考虑设置静态IP。
占有欲: @北纬以北
对于端口转发的设置静态IP的建议,的确是解决连接问题的一个有效方式。静态IP能够保持网络地址的一致性,防止因动态IP变更而导致的连接失败。例如,如果您的设备在局域网内的地址是
192.168.1.100
,您可以通过路由器的设置界面将其设为静态IP。以下是一个简单的设置步骤:192.168.1.1
或192.168.0.1
。192.168.1.100
。此外,使用合适的端口转发规则也是至关重要的。例如,如果ShakesPeer需要使用特定端口(如UDP 6881),请确保在路由器中将该端口转发到内网静态IP上,代码示例如下:
建议参考 PortForward.com 获取更多关于不同路由器设置端口转发的详细指南与示例,可以帮助进一步完善网络配置,确保ShakesPeer的稳定连接。
对我来说,研究用户设置是解决问题的关键,忽视这些设置可能会浪费时间。
不过: @一尾流莺
在遇到 ShakesPeer 的连接问题时,用户设置的确是一个不容忽视的重要因素。检查和调整这些设置可以在很大程度上帮助我们找到问题所在。例如,确保路由器的端口设置正确,并符合 ShakesPeer 的要求。在某些情况下,可能需要手动设置转发规则。
另外,尝试使用以下代码片段验证连接问题是否与防火墙或代理设置有关,适用于 Python 的 socket 模块:
此外,建议检查网络是否稳定,使用
ping
命令可以帮助了解延迟和丢包情况。如果需要进一步的信息,可以参考相关网络调试工具的使用,像是 Wireshark(官网链接)能提供详细的网络流量分析,帮助更深入理解连接问题。这样的方法不仅可以帮助锁定问题,还能提高解决问题的效率。如果这些都不行,建议向社区求助,像 ShakesPeer用户论坛 是不错的选择。
沉淀: @放慢
在处理ShakesPeer的连接问题时,向社区求助是一个很好的选择。用户论坛往往可以提供丰富的经验和解决方案。为了更好地利用这些资源,可以考虑以下方法:
详细描述问题:在发帖时,清楚地描述遇到的连接问题,包括任何报错信息、使用的设备和网络环境等。这样,其他用户能更快地理解问题并给出建议。
先行检查:在求助前,可以尝试一下常见的解决步骤,例如:
这些步骤有时可以帮助识别问题根源。
参与讨论:在论坛中积极参与其他用户的问题讨论,分享自己的经验,从中可能也能得到意想不到的解决方案。
此外,建议参考ShakesPeer官方文档以获取更多关于设置和故障排除的信息。希望能对大家解决连接问题有所帮助。